Title: Organizational Change Management Lead

Location: Austin, TX (Hybrid)

Compensation: $65 - $73 an hour on W2

Duration: 12 months


THE ROLE:

Looking for an experienced professional to drive organizational change management for the HR organization.

THE PERSON:

The ideal candidate has experience with large-scale organizational change efforts with a proven ability in creating and implementing change management strategies and plans that maximize employee, leadership, and stakeholder adoption and usage and minimize resistance to change.

KEY RESPONSIBILITIES:

• Build organizational change management framework to support HR, managers and employees move to new on demand platforms available now and future proof our change approach.

• Build personas for all employee types in order to shape change management planning, communications and potentially training to meet employees’ needs

• Lead change management and communications to employees and managers impacted by this change.

PREFERRED EXPERIENCE:

• Minimum 10 years of experience as an OCM Lead

• ADKAR, Prosci, or other advanced change management certification an advantage

• Excellent communication and collaboration skills across a multidisciplinary team.

• Self-starter, detail-orientated problem solver who can prioritize well.

• Excellent time management and organizational skills.

• Ability to work effectively in a global company within a multi-cultural, cross-functional and matrixed team.

• Minimum 10 years of experience developing core OCM artifacts such as strategies, plans, stakeholder impact assessment, heatmaps and so forth

• A solid understanding of how people go through a change and end-to-end change process

• Proven experience and knowledge of change management principles, methodologies and tools

• Ability to clearly articulate messages to a variety of audiences

• Ability to establish and maintain strong relationships

• Ability to influence others and move toward a common vision and goal

• Flexible and adaptable; able to work in ambiguous situations

• Forward-looking with a holistic approach

• Organized with a natural inclination for planning strategy and tactics

• Problem-solving and ability to carry out CM assessments, identify root cause, and help clients pivot quickly.

• Able to work effectively at all levels in an organization

• Acute business acumen and understanding of organizational issues and challenges

ACADEMIC CREDENTIALS:

Bachelors degree preferred, masters degree an advantage.
